🩺 Clinical
Adapalene is used to treat acne in adults and children 12 years of and older. Adapalene is in a class of medications called retinoid-like compounds. It works by stopping pimples from forming under the surface of the skin.

🧪 Inactive Ingredients / Excipients
Inactive ingredients, also called excipients, are components of the drug product other than the active ingredient. They may include fillers, dyes, coatings, preservatives, flavors, or other formulation ingredients.

UNII HHT01ZNK31
Carbomer Homopolymer Type B is a synthetic polymer made from acrylic acid. It absorbs water and forms a gel, so it's used in medicines as a thickener, suspending agent, and to help create a smooth texture in creams, gels, and lotions.
-
UNII NMQ347994Z
Cyclomethicone is a silicone-based fluid that acts as a lubricant and solvent in medicines. It helps products flow smoothly, reduces friction between particles, and aids in even distribution of active ingredients.
-
UNII 7FLD91C86K
Edetate disodium is a chemical compound that binds and removes certain metal ions. In medicines, it acts as a preservative and stabilizer by preventing metals like calcium from interfering with the product's shelf life and consistency.
-
UNII PDC6A3C0OX
Glycerin is a clear, thick liquid derived from plant oils or fats. It acts as a humectant to retain moisture, a sweetener, and a solvent in medications.
-
UNII A2I8C7HI9T
Methylparaben is a preservative derived from benzoic acid that prevents growth of bacteria, fungi, and mold in medicines. It extends the product's shelf life and maintains safety during storage.
-
UNII HIE492ZZ3T
Phenoxyethanol is a synthetic preservative and antimicrobial agent used to prevent bacterial and fungal growth in medicines and cosmetic products, extending shelf life and maintaining product safety.
-
UNII Z8IX2SC1OH
Propylparaben is a chemical preservative used to prevent bacterial and fungal growth in medicines and personal care products. It helps extend shelf life and maintain product safety during storage.
-
UNII GW89575KF9
Squalane is a lightweight oil derived from plant sources or synthesized. It acts as an emollient and lubricant in formulations, helping ingredients blend smoothly and improving product texture and spreadability.
-
UNII 9O3K93S3TK
Trolamine is an alkaline compound used as a pH buffer and emulsifier in medicines. It helps neutralize acids, stabilize formulations, and enable mixing of oil and water-based ingredients.
-
UNII 059QF0KO0R
Water is a liquid solvent that dissolves and mixes ingredients together in liquid medicines, syrups, and injections. It helps distribute the active drug evenly throughout the product.

🎯 Indications and Usage ▾
INDICATIONS AND USAGE Adapalene Cream, 0.1% is indicated for the topical treatment of acne vulgaris.
⏱️ Dosage and Administration ▾
DOSAGE AND ADMINISTRATION Adapalene Cream, 0.1% should be applied to affected areas of the skin, once daily at nighttime. A thin film of the cream should be applied to the skin areas where acne lesions appear, using enough to cover the entire affected areas lightly. A mild transitory sensation of warmth or slight stinging may occur shortly after the application of Adapalene Cream, 0.1%.
⛔ Contraindications ▾
CONTRAINDICATIONS Adapalene Cream, 0.1% should not be administered to individuals who are hypersensitive to adapalene or any of the components in the cream vehicle.
🤒 Adverse Reactions ▾
ADVERSE REACTIONS In controlled clinical trials, local cutaneous irritation was monitored in 285 acne patients who used Adapalene Cream, 0.1% once daily for 12 weeks. The frequency and severity of erythema, scaling, dryness, pruritus and burning were assessed during these studies. The incidence of local cutaneous irritation with Adapalene Cream, 0.1% from the controlled clinical studies is provided in the following table: Incidence of Local Cutaneous Irritation with Adapalene Cream, 0.1% from Controlled Clinical Studies (N=285) None Mild Moderate Severe Erythema 52% (148) 38% (108) 10% (28) ‹1% (1) Scaling 58% (166) 35% (100) 6% (18) ‹1% (1) Dryness 48% (136) 42% (121) 9% (26) ‹1% (2) Pruritus (persistent) 74% (211) 21% (61) 4% (12) ‹1% (1) Burning/Stinging (persistent) 71% (202) 24% (69) 4% (12) ‹1% (2) Other reported local cutaneous adverse events in patients who used Adapalene Cream, 0.1% once daily included: sunburn (2%), skin discomfort-burning and stinging (1%) and skin irritation (1%).
Events occurring in less than 1% of patients treated with Adapalene Cream, 0.1% included: acne flare, dermatitis and contact dermatitis, eyelid edema, conjunctivitis, erythema, pruritus, skin discoloration, rash, and eczema.
🔄 Drug Interactions ▾
Drug Interactions As Adapalene Cream, 0.1% has the potential to produce local irritation in some patients, concomitant use of other potentially irritating topical products (medicated or abrasive soaps and cleansers, soaps and cosmetics that have a strong drying effect, and products with high concentrations of alcohol, astringents, spices or lime rind) should be approached with caution. Particular caution should be exercised in using preparations containing sulfur, resorcinol, or salicylic acid in combination with Adapalene Cream, 0.1%.
If these preparations have been used, it is advisable not to start therapy with Adapalene Cream, 0.1% until the effects of such preparations in the skin have subsided.
🤰 Pregnancy ▾
Pregnancy Teratogenic effects Pregnancy category C No teratogenic effects were seen in rats at oral doses of 0.15 to 5.0 mg/kg/day adapalene (up to 20 times the MRHD based on mg/m 2 comparisons). However, adapalene administered orally at doses of ≥ 25 mg/kg, (100 times the MRHD for rats or 200 times MRHD for rabbits) has been shown to be teratogenic. Cutaneous teratology studies in rats and rabbits as doses of 0.6, 2.0, and 6.0 mg/kg/day (24 times MRHD for rats or 48 times the MRHD for rabbits) exhibited on fetotoxicity and only minimal increases in supernumerary ribs in rats.
There are no adequate and well-controlled studies in pregnant women. Adapalene should be used during pregnancy only if the potential benefit justifies the potential risk to the fetus.
🧒 Pediatric Use ▾
Pediatric Use Safety and effectiveness in pediatric patients below the age of 12 have not been established.
🧓 Geriatric Use ▾
Geriatric Use Clinical studies of Adapalene Cream, 0.1% were conducted in patients 12 to 30 years of age with acne vulgaris and therefore did not include subjects 65 years and older to determine whether they respond differently than younger subjects. Other reported clinical experience has not identified differences in responses between the elderly and younger patients.
🆘 Overdosage ▾
OVERDOSAGE Adapalene Cream, 0.1% is intended for cutaneous use only. If the medication is applied excessively, no more rapid or better results will be obtained and marked redness, scaling, or skin discomfort may occur. The acute oral toxicity of Adapalene Cream, 0.1% in mice and rats is greater than 10 mL/kg. Chronic ingestion of the drug may lead to the same side effects as those associated with excessive oral intake of Vitamin A.
🧬 Clinical Pharmacology ▾
CLINICAL PHARMACOLOGY Mechanism of Action Adapalene acts on retinoid receptors. Biochemical and pharmacological profile studies have demonstrated that adapalene is a modulator of cellular differentiation, keratinization, and inflammatory processes all of which represent important features in the pathology of acne vulgaris. Mechanistically, adapalene binds to specific retinoic acid nuclear receptors but does not bind to the cytosolic receptor protein.
Although the exact mode of action of adapalene is unknown, it is suggested that topical adapalene normalizes the differentiation of follicular epithelial cells resulting in decreased microcomedone formation. Pharmacokinetics Absorption of adapalene from Adapalene Cream, 0.1% through human skin is low. In a pharmacokinetic study with six acne patients treated once daily for 5 days with 2 grams of Adapalene Cream, 0.1% applied to 1000 cm 2 of acne involved skin, there were no quantifiable amounts (limit of quantification = 0.35 ng/mL) of adapalene in the plasma samples from any patient.
Excretion appears to be primarily by the biliary route.

📦 How Supplied / Storage and Handling ▾
HOW SUPPLIED Adapalene Cream, 0.1% is available as follows: 45 g tube (NDC 45802- 453 -84)
📦 Storage and Handling ▾
STORAGE Store at controlled room temperatures 68˚ to 77˚F (20˚ - 25˚C) with excursions permitted between 59˚ and 86˚F (15˚ - 30˚C). Protect from freezing.
📋 Description ▾
DESCRIPTION Adapalene Cream, 0.1%, contains adapalene 0.1% in an aqueous cream emulsion consisting of carbomer 934P, cyclomethicone, edetate disodium, glycerin, methyl glucose sesquistearate, methylparaben, PEG-20 methyl glucose sesquistearate, phenoxyethanol, propylparaben, purified water, squalane, and trolamine. The chemical name of adapalene is 6-[3-(1-adamantyl)-4-methoxyphenyl]-2-naphthoic acid. It is a white to off-white powder which is soluble in tetrahydrofuran, sparingly soluble in ethanol, and practically insoluble in water.
The molecular formula is C 28 H 28 O 3 and molecular weight is 412.53. Adapalene is represented by the following structural formula. structural formula image
💬 Information for Patients ▾
Information for Patients Patients using Adapalene Cream, 0.1% should receive the following information and instructions: 1. This medication is to be used only as directed by the physician. 2.
It is for external use only. 3. Avoid contact with the eyes, lips, angles of the nose, and mucous membranes.
4. Cleanse area with a mild or soapless cleanser before applying this medication. 5.
Moisturizers may be used if necessary; however, products containing alpha hydroxy or glycolic acids should be avoided. 6. Exposure of the eye to this medication may result in reactions such as swelling, conjunctivitis, and eye irritation.
7. This medication should not be applied to cuts, abrasions, eczematous or sunburned skin. 8.
Wax epilation should not be performed on treated skin due to the potential for skin erosions. 9. During the early weeks of therapy, an apparent exacerbation of acne may occur.
This is due to the action of this medication on previously unseen lesions and should not be considered a reason to discontinue therapy. Overall clinical benefit may be noticed after two weeks of therapy, but at least eight weeks are required to obtain consistent beneficial effects.
